ACCELERATION

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
6 7.4

An AWD model is the only 2010 Lincoln MKZ made available for testing so far. It has ample power for most any situation. Kudos to Lincoln for finally making a manual shift gate standard. It does help prevent the transmission from occasionally hunting for the right gear when driving on hilly roads.

FUEL ECONOMY

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
6 4.7

In Consumer Guide testing, AWD models averaged 21.0-21.4 mpg. MKZ uses regular-grade gas.

RIDE QUALITY

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
7 6.5

Not as composed overall as the class-leading Lexus ES, though it's close. MKZ does not absorb small pavement imperfections quite as well as a comfort-oriented premium car should. That being said, this Lincoln exhibits little float or wallow, while demonstrating good body control over larger ruts.

STEERING/HANDLING/BRAKING

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
6 7.2

Competent overall, with fairly accurate steering and moderate body lean. AWD quells most torque steer and furnishes secure all-weather traction. The brakes get the job done but are nothing special.

QUIETNESS

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
7 7.2

MKZ's tires are heard only on extremely coarse surfaces. The engine is quiet at cruise, but it sounds less refined in full-throttle acceleration than other premium-class rivals.

CONTROLS

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
7 6.5

The main gauges are clearly lit and easy to read. The controls are self-evident, with most audio and climate functions separate from the navigation system. Redundant steering-wheel and touch-screen controls are helpful as well.

DETAILS

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
7 7.7

An improvement over the previous MKZ. Many interior surfaces are nicely textured and padded. A few plastic trim bits designed to look like metal are unconvincing, but overall, MKZ now falls in line with most rivals for interior ambiance.

ROOM/COMFORT/DRIVER SEATING (FRONT)

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
7 7.4

MKZ's seats are designed for soft comfort rather than sporty bolstering. In that light, this car succeeds as a comfortable highway cruiser, though some testers find the seats too flat for optimal long-drive support.

ROOM/COMFORT (REAR)

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
5 5.2

There's no surplus of knee or foot space, and legroom for even the slightly tall can get tight if the front seats are not well forward. Headroom is OK, as the angle of the seatback should prevent most heads from brushing the ceiling, even when equipped with the optional sunroof.

CARGO ROOM

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
4 3.9

The trunk is usefully large with strut-type lid hinges that don't intrude into the cargo hold. A decently sized glovebox and center console offer good small-item storage.

VALUE WITHIN CLASS

AWD Base w/navigation Class Average
5 6.6

A freshening for model-year 2010 makes Lincoln's entry-level sedan a more-credible competitor in this class. MKZ's biggest improvement comes from its interior, which boasts higher-quality materials and a more user-friendly control interface. This Lincoln still doesn't match the pace-setting Lexus ES 350 for overall refinement, but it's still worthy of consideration for its overall performance, quietness, and available all-wheel drive. Careful option selection also makes MKZ a reasonable value.
